Bar serving small plates plus cocktails and bottled beers - may have an age requirement, check ahead. Host happy hour weekdays. Kitchen open til 1am. Sister business to HipCityVeg. Main menu isn't available past 11pm on weekdays and 12am on weekends. Then a late night menu is available until 1am. There is an age requirement to sit at the bar but not at the tables. Open Mon-Thu 4:00pm-11:00pm, Fri-Sat 4:00pm-2:00am, Sun 4:00pm-11:00pm.

I’ve been to Charlie Was a Sinner a few times now and I have to say the food and the delicious cocktails haven’t disappointed yet. The eggplant bao buns are absolutely delicious and their potato croquettes were divine. They change their menu seasonally so those might not be there but nothing I’ve had is bad.

The only drawback other than price (a small dish is anywhere from $8-14 and they recommend 2-3 dishes per person) is that it is very tiny and always very crowded. Just make sure you don’t mind a little close knit quarters because everyone is trying to get in lol. It does suit the ambiance but it’s not always practical feeling.

Darkly lit by candles, dark wood tables and chairs, comfortable booth in a row, avante garde music, and fascinating images projected on one wall. It all adds up to a great vibe, enhancing the dining experience.

I started of with a zuchimni crabcake slider, which was good, but not as good as the vegan crabcakes I have had in Maryland (looking at you Great Sage).

On to the main course, Wild Mushroom Risotto, which was the best I have ever had. The Chocolate Pot de Creme, with rum, was rich and delicious to top off the meal.

Service was prompt and pleasant. Made me feel comfortable and relaxed dining alone.

This is the kind of place that gives Philly such a great reputation for vegan dining.
